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
コードを1行も書けなかった僕がエンジニアになるまでの振り返り
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
Asei Sugiyama
May 29, 2026
Business
11
0
Share
コードを1行も書けなかった僕がエンジニアになるまでの振り返り
GDGoC 関東合同新歓 2026 での登壇資料です
https://gdsc-jp.connpass.com/event/390894/
Asei Sugiyama
May 29, 2026
More Decks by Asei Sugiyama
See All by Asei Sugiyama
MLOps に至るまで
asei
0
6
Cynefin Framework を用いた AI Native 組織へのパラダイムシフト
asei
0
68
Algorithm behind Gemini Enterprise Agent Designer
asei
0
250
Algothythm behind Gemini Enterprise Agent Designer (with least amount of inputs from human)
asei
0
89
AI との良い付き合い方を僕らは誰も知らない (WSS 2026 静岡版)
asei
1
600
AI との良い付き合い方を僕らは誰も知らない
asei
1
580
最近の生成 AI の活用事例紹介
asei
3
470
AI エージェント活用のベストプラクティスと今後の課題
asei
2
750
エージェントの継続的改善のためのメトリクス再考
asei
3
960
Other Decks in Business
See All in Business
「AI時代、若手の育成はどうしたらいいんでしょう?」ー どの業界の方からも立て続けに頂いたこの問題を考えてみる
masayamoriofficial
0
650
20260422_PdM社内定例資料_スタンスをとることがアウトカムに直結する
numashi
4
2.6k
コミュニケーション術を強化するのにオススメな本9冊
zashii
0
180
エンジニアのためのコミュニケーション術
zashii
0
190
ゼロスペック株式会社_会社紹介資料/zerospec-company-introduction
zerospec2
0
350
suisei.inc_ company deck
suisei2015
0
320
パーソルクロステクノロジー_グループソリューション本部のご紹介 / Introduction_of_gs
pxt_gs_ssol
0
3.1k
Yot合同会社 会社紹介資料|ハイクラス領域エージェント職採用
yotllc
0
110
Eight Career Recruiting Pitch_2605
sredoa
0
190
ログラス会社紹介資料 / Loglass Company Deck
loglass2019
17
540k
AnyMind Group Credential Deck(EN)
anymind
3
81k
税理士法人チェスター_事務所紹介資料
mabhr
0
2.6k
Featured
See All Featured
Designing Experiences People Love
moore
143
24k
コードの90%をAIが書く世界で何が待っているのか / What awaits us in a world where 90% of the code is written by AI
rkaga
61
44k
Bridging the Design Gap: How Collaborative Modelling removes blockers to flow between stakeholders and teams @FastFlow conf
baasie
0
560
Automating Front-end Workflow
addyosmani
1370
210k
Lessons Learnt from Crawling 1000+ Websites
charlesmeaden
PRO
1
1.2k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
10
1.2k
My Coaching Mixtape
mlcsv
0
130
SEO for Brand Visibility & Recognition
aleyda
0
4.6k
How People are Using Generative and Agentic AI to Supercharge Their Products, Projects, Services and Value Streams Today
helenjbeal
1
190
Reflections from 52 weeks, 52 projects
jeffersonlam
356
21k
Improving Core Web Vitals using Speculation Rules API
sergeychernyshev
21
1.5k
The AI Revolution Will Not Be Monopolized: How open-source beats economies of scale, even for LLMs
inesmontani
PRO
3
3.5k
Transcript
コードを1 行も書けなかった僕がエンジニア になるまでの振り返り GDG on Campus 関東合同新歓 2026 Asei Sugiyama
(Citadel AI / MLSE / GDE) GDG on Campus 関東合同新歓 2026 1
自己紹介 杉山 阿聖 (@K_Ryuichirou) Research Lead @ Citadel AI Google
Developer Expert @ Cloud AI MLSE 主査 機械学習図鑑, 事例でわかる MLOps 共著 一見すると「順風満帆なエンジニア」に見えるかも しれません。 GDG on Campus 関東合同新歓 2026 2
最初から優秀だったわけではありません 最初から優秀だったわけではありません 大学に入学した当時の僕は、理想とは程遠い状態でした。 大学に入学した当時の僕は、理想とは程遠い状態でした。 3 回の留年 3 回の留年:必須単位が取れず、下宿に引きこもる日々 :必須単位が取れず、下宿に引きこもる日々 コード0
行 コード0 行:プログラミングが全く理解できない :プログラミングが全く理解できない GDG on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 3 3
最初の挫折:教育方針とのズレ 進学の動機: 数学基礎論を深く追求し たくて情報系へ 現実: 「数学の理論はどうでもいい。 道具として使えれば良い」 結果: 愕然とし、自分の居場所を見失 って大学の授業に出られなくなる
GDG on Campus 関東合同新歓 2026 4
プログラミングとの絶望的な出会い 授業に出ても、会話が全く噛み合わない。 「メモリってなんですか?」 「CPU ってなんですか?」 「数列は分かりますが、配列ってなんですか?」 周囲にとって「当然存在する前提」が、僕には全く理解できませんでした。 GDG on Campus
関東合同新歓 2026 5
大学生活への期待と、 その裏側にある「不安」 必須単位を落として留年したら? 周りより成績が良くなかったら? 望んでいた進路や就職に失敗したら? もし正解のルートから外れてしまったら、 どうなるんだろう GDG on Campus
関東合同新歓 2026 6
現実は「絶対大丈夫」とは言えない 現実は「絶対大丈夫」とは言えない 3 回の留年:出口の見えない焦りと絶望感 3 回の留年:出口の見えない焦りと絶望感 今でも「単位が足りずに卒業できない夢」を見る 今でも「単位が足りずに卒業できない夢」を見る 手ひどい失敗をしても「大丈夫だよ」と無責任には言えない 手ひどい失敗をしても「大丈夫だよ」と無責任には言えない
GDG on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 7 7
塾講師のアルバイト:自分より輝く生徒たち 引きこもり同然の生活の中、唯一社会と繋がっていた場所 葛藤:人生ボロボロの自分が、将来ある生徒に何を教えられるのか? 成績に関わらず、真面目に取り組む高校生たちの方が圧倒的に輝いて見え た。 GDG on Campus 関東合同新歓 2026
8
できないことは仕方がない、 できることをやろう できないことを悩んでも、できないものは できない 「今できない」ことは「将来もずっとでき ない」ことを意味しない たとえ自分に能力がなくても、できること をやる GDG on
Campus 関東合同新歓 2026 9
「勉強してよかったです」 志望校に落ちてしまった生徒が伝えてくれた言葉 僕の責務:彼が信じた「できることをやる」という生き方が間違っていない と、自分自身の人生で証明すること。 GDG on Campus 関東合同新歓 2026 10
無気力な日々の中で、唯一「熱狂」したもの 無気力な日々の中で、唯一「熱狂」したもの 大学の講義にはどうしても足が向かない 大学の講義にはどうしても足が向かない 思い出したように数学書を読む無気力な日々 思い出したように数学書を読む無気力な日々 「誰にも理解されなくても、これだけは譲れない」という偏愛 「誰にも理解されなくても、これだけは譲れない」という偏愛 GDG on
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 11 11
強烈な初期衝動: 「最高の状態で、あの動画を見たい」 当時流行していた「Bad Apple!! 」の影絵動画への心酔 目標:動画配信サーバーを立て、大画面ディスプレイとPS3 のアップスケー リングを駆使して、最高の画質で鑑賞する GDG on
Campus 関東合同新歓 2026 12
動画を見るために身につけた「で きること」 プログラムは1 行も書けない。でも、次のこ とはできた Linux サーバーの構築・運用 ネットワークの設計 これらは「動画を見るため」の手段だった。 GDG
on Campus 関東合同新歓 2026 13
そして、コードを1 行も書かずに卒業へ 全くの偶然で人間工学の研究室へ配属される そこでたまたま、統計解析に関する知識が役に立った 結果として、コードを書けないままでも大学を卒業できた GDG on Campus 関東合同新歓 2026
14
「好き」という感情を大切にしてほしい 動機は不純でいい。他人に価値が理解されなくてもいい。 「何かが好きだ」という感情は、人を動かし、学びへと繋がる。 補足:学んだサーバーの知識は社会人になってから活きた。 GDG on Campus 関東合同新歓 2026 15
念願の基礎論、そして「全くわからない」現実 大学院でついに念願の数学基礎論の研究室へ進む 現実:やってみて分かったのは「全くわからない」ということ 教員側も専門性を身につけることを期待しておらず、カリキュラム外での就 職先探しを余儀なくされる GDG on Campus 関東合同新歓 2026
16
数学を使う専門職への夢と、厳しい現実 数学を利用する専門職「アクチュアリー」を目指して就活を開始 学科試験やグループディスカッションは突破できる 最終面接での一言: 「お前エンジニアだろう、なんでこんなところにいるん だ」 生保・損保ともに全滅 GDG on Campus
関東合同新歓 2026 17
挑戦して失敗したから、受け入れられた 挑戦して失敗したから、受け入れられた 中途半端に挑戦していたら、ずっと「俺は本当はできるんだ」という未練を 中途半端に挑戦していたら、ずっと「俺は本当はできるんだ」という未練を 抱えたままの人生だった 抱えたままの人生だった 挑戦した結果、明確に上手くいかなかった 挑戦した結果、明確に上手くいかなかった だからこそ、エンジニアとしての道を受け入れることができた だからこそ、エンジニアとしての道を受け入れることができた
GDG on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 18 18
エンジニアとしての第一歩 コードは書けないので、プログラマーの道も無理 かつての恩師に泣きつき、ネットワークを専門とするトヨタ系の子会社に拾 ってもらう マネジメント主体の会社だったが、トヨタの仕事の進め方を学べたのは幸運 だった GDG on Campus 関東合同新歓
2026 19
偶然の配属:ネットワークの会社でiOS アプリ開発 たまたま配属されたのは新規サービスの企画開発部署 ミッション:iOS アプリケーションを開発せよ 現状:相変わらず、プログラムは1 行も書けない GDG on Campus
関東合同新歓 2026 20
「自分で全部やらなければいけない」という思い込み 担当になったからには、自力で解決するのが責任だと思っていた 書籍を読み、研修に参加しても、一向に進まない開発 謙虚に「できない」と言えず、わからないことを独りで抱え込んだ GDG on Campus 関東合同新歓 2026 21
早期に「できない」と認め、助けを乞う 本当の責任:プロジェクトを前進させること 自分の能力を超えたタスクを早期に見極め、認める 進め方を見直してもらい、適切な支援を仰ぐ GDG on Campus 関東合同新歓 2026 22
先輩の支援と設計の重要性 独力では不可能な「大きなタスクの設計と 分割」 謙虚に教えを請い、できるエンジニアの先 輩に学んだ ここでようやく、僕はプログラムが書ける ようになった GDG on Campus
関東合同新歓 2026 23
AI が「できない」を「できる」に変えた AI が「できない」を「できる」に変えた かつて一生理解できないと絶望した「数学基礎論(強制法) 」 かつて一生理解できないと絶望した「数学基礎論(強制法) 」 最近、Gemini に教えを請いながら再学習に挑戦
最近、Gemini に教えを請いながら再学習に挑戦 結果 結果:なんと、理解することができた。 :なんと、理解することができた。 GDG on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 24 24
「わからない」と何度でも表明できる価値 対人では聞きづらい初歩的な質問も、AI になら何度でも聞ける 「自分はこれがわからない」と正確に伝える手段が増えた 学びのハードルが劇的に下がる時代 GDG on Campus 関東合同新歓 2026
25
指示を出せば出すほど、ダサくなる 自分のサイトをAI (Vibe Coding )で作ろうとした経験 言葉で指示を繰り返しても、思い通りのデザインにならない 限界:AI は「僕の体験不足」までは補ってくれない GDG on
Campus 関東合同新歓 2026 26
不足していたのは「体験」と 「ビジョン」 僕には「デザインをする」 「手を動かして作 る」経験が圧倒的に不足していた 経験がないから「カッコいい」という状態 (ビジョン)を定義できない ビジョンがないから、AI に的確な指示が出 せない
GDG on Campus 関東合同新歓 2026 27
AI 時代だからこそ、自らの「体験」を深める AI を使いこなす前提として、自分自身の知識や価値観が必要 手を動かし、専門家と話し、失敗する「泥臭い経験」の価値はむしろ高ま っている 好きなことをしよう GDG on Campus
関東合同新歓 2026 28
道を踏み外した結果がこちらです 道を踏み外した結果がこちらです 3 回留年しても、就活で全滅しても、人生は終わらない 3 回留年しても、就活で全滅しても、人生は終わらない 能力の高さで解決できたら良かったが、現実は甘くなかった 能力の高さで解決できたら良かったが、現実は甘くなかった 未来予測は不可能、正解を求めても誰にもわからない 未来予測は不可能、正解を求めても誰にもわからない
GDG on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 29 29
「できない」は、 「今」だけの話 できないことを悩んでも、できない事実は変わらない 将来もずっとできないことを意味しない 他人の目を気にせず、自分の「好き」を信じ抜くこと GDG on Campus 関東合同新歓 2026
30
まずは、できることから始めよう まずは、できることから始めよう コードを1 行書いてみる コードを1 行書いてみる AI に「わからない」と聞いてみる AI に「わからない」と聞いてみる
このあとの懇親会で、誰かに「自己紹介」をしてみる このあとの懇親会で、誰かに「自己紹介」をしてみる 皆さんの「挑戦」を、心から応援しています。 皆さんの「挑戦」を、心から応援しています。 GDG on Campus 関東合同新歓 2026 GDG on Campus 関東合同新歓 2026 31 31